Summary

The Secretary of Agriculture must use local Agriculture Department offices as much as possible to support rural development. Federal rural development field units should be located in the offices that match their local areas, and staff and facilities can be shared so work is efficient and follows State rural development plans.

Amendments

1980—Pub. L. 96–355 struck out designation for former par. (1) and, in such par., redesignated former subpars. (A) and (B) as pars. (1) and (2), respectively, and struck out former par. (2) which related to contents of report submitted under section 2204(b) of this title.

Transfer of Functions

Powers, duties, and assets of agencies, offices, and other entities within Department of Agriculture relating to rural development functions transferred to Rural Development Administration by section 2302(b) of Pub. L. 101–624.
